On tap at Churchkey. Served in a snifter.
Pours a moderate brown color with just a touch of a reddish hue. A bit of head and lacing, but not as much as I’d expect for the style. The nose carries a good bit of Belgian yeast plus a light touch of spice. Nothing too complex or interesting, though it’s fairly well done. Flavor is about the same. Not really much of a noel beer. Medium body and good carbonation. Not bad, but not something that I would seek out again.

Clear reddish brown, chestnut colour, some floaties, beige head. Rather light aroma, subtle, with tones of almond, malt, hops, milk chocolate, light madeira and candy sugar. Flavour of sweet caramel and malts, bitter almond notes, light madeira. Somewhat reminding of barleywine. Sweet finish with a light bitterness trying to uphold itself. Nice and subtle beer.

75 cl. bottle sampled @ RBWG 2012 – thx to Diabel – also came in one of those champagne/wine-like bottles which these Italian brewers keep procuring from somewhere – dark brown red with an off-white head – smells sweet with caramel, dark fruits & dark spices, slightly boozy – taste is caramel, dark malts & dark fruits, slightly toasted & bitter (some hops), touch syrupy, cocoa, mocha, spices & touch booze, medium bodied and carbonated

Little cloudy brown beer, some small sediment, small light beige head, unstable, little adhesive. Aroma: sweet caramel, dried fruits, some mocha, dark chocolate, raisins. MF: low carbon, medium to full body. Taste: raisins, rhum, dark dried fruits, alcohol, bit of pepper. Aftertaste: malts, sweet caramel, little bitter touch.

Veiled chestnut coloured beer; no head to speak off. Again a nose of coffee-milk; milkchocolate, velvet, cacaopowder. Bitterish almond flavour, superimposed on the chocolate/cacaoflavour. Chocolate goes on and on. I might get a little toffee, but from the other flavours suggested by the brewery, I’m a bit wary. Well bodied, alcoholwarming, slick. Grew on me, first impression is a bit underwhelming, but this needs a little time. I can’t help it but I get impressions of Christmas decoration - as on the bûche?
